Jaipur police arrested ‘IIT Baba’ Abhay Singh on Monday from a hotel for having ganja after they received a tip that he could attempt suicide, which he had allegedly posted on social media. But after interrogating him, the police found that the amount of ganja was minor and released him on bail.

“We got this news that he (Baba Abhay Singh aka IIT Baba) was in a hotel, and he may take his life. When we arrived there, he claimed that I smoke ‘ganja’, I still have it in my hand, and I may have uttered something when I was unconscious. Holding ‘ganja’ is an offense under the NDPS Act. So, we arrested him. Because of the small amount, we questioned him and then released him on a bail bond. His devotees told the police that he was going to take his life as he had posted something on social media websites. If required, he will be summoned again for the interrogation,” said Rajendra Godara, Station House Officer (SHO) of Shiprapath Police Station.

Abhay Singh, who caused a stir during the Maha Kumbh, also briefly spoke to the media while getting arrested, stating, “I have nothing to say about it as of now. It’s my birthday, and I want to be happy today.”

Abhay Singh had previously reported that he was attacked during a news debate on a private channel in Noida. In his police complaint, he stated that a group of ‘saffron-clad people’ went into the newsroom, behaved rudely with him, and attacked him with sticks. Singh later led a protest outside the Sector 126 police outpost but called it off after police urging.

Sector 126 SHO Bhupendra Singh verified that Singh chose not to lodge a complaint. Footage on social media captures the scuffle during the debate, with a group of sadhus walking into the studio and a heated argument breaking out. The cause of the fight is still unclear.
